Eifs Crack Repair in Sonoma County, CA
EIFS (Exterior Insulation and Finish System) crack repair services address issues related to cracks and damage in the exterior wall cladding commonly used on residential and commercial properties. These repairs typically involve assessing the extent of the cracks, removing any loose or damaged material, and applying specialized patching or reinforcement techniques to restore the integrity of the EIFS. Projects can range from small surface cracks to larger areas of damage caused by weather, settling, or impact, helping to maintain the appearance and durability of the building’s exterior.
Homeowners and property owners often seek EIFS crack repair to prevent water infiltration, improve curb appeal, and avoid more costly repairs in the future. Before requesting services, it’s helpful to understand the size and location of the cracks, as well as any underlying issues that might have contributed to the damage. Proper assessment ensures that repairs are effective and long-lasting, preserving the exterior’s protective barrier and overall aesthetic.

Eifs Crack Repair Questions
What causes cracks in EIFS? Cracks can develop from structural movement, temperature changes, or improper installation over time.
Are EIFS cracks a sign of bigger issues? Not always, but they can indicate underlying movement or settling that may need attention.
How are EIFS cracks repaired? Repairs typically involve sealing or patching the cracks to restore the exterior’s appearance and integrity.
Can EIFS cracks be prevented? Proper installation and regular inspections can help minimize the risk of cracking in EIFS exteriors.
